Integrated policy management and workforce training technologies play a pivotal role in maintaining consistent safety standards and operational excellence within organizations. They offer a comprehensive approach to ensuring that policies are not only effectively communicated but also understood and adhered to by employees. Here’s how these technologies can help navigate the complexities of maintaining safety and operational standards:
Centralized Policy Repository
Integrated systems provide a centralized repository for all policies and procedures related to safety (and other) standards. This ensures that the latest versions are readily accessible to employees, eliminating confusion caused by outdated documents.
Real-time Updates
Safety regulations can change frequently. With integrated systems, policy updates can be pushed out in real time, ensuring that employees are always working with the most current information. Automated Notifications
These systems can send automated notifications to employees when new policies are introduced or existing ones are revised. This proactive approach ensures that no one misses critical updates.
Customized Learning Paths
Workforce training technologies can create customized learning paths based on an employee’s role and responsibilities. This tailor the training experience to address specific safety standards relevant to their job. Interactive Training Modules
Modern training platforms often include interactive modules that engage employees and facilitate better comprehension. This can include simulations, quizzes, and scenarios that reinforce safety standards. Tracking and Reporting
Integrated systems track employee progress in policy acknowledgment and training completion. This data is essential for compliance audits and identifying areas where additional training may be required.

Mobile Accessibility
Many integrated systems offer mobile access, enabling employees to access policies and complete training modules from anywhere, including the field. This is especially valuable for industries with deskless or remote workforces.
Self-assessment Tools
Some systems include self-assessment tools that allow employees to evaluate their understanding of safety standards. This self-assessment can help identify areas where additional training may be needed.
Certifications and Compliance
These technologies can track and manage employee certifications, ensuring that they remain compliant with safety standards and regulations. Automated reminders can be set up for expiring certifications.
Documentation and Audit Trails
Integrated systems maintain detailed records of policy acknowledgments, training completion, and any related communications. These audit trails are crucial for demonstrating compliance during regulatory audits.
Integration with Incident Reporting
Some systems integrate with incident reporting tools, allowing for a streamlined process when reporting safety incidents. This ensures that incidents are properly documented and investigated.
Multilingual Support
For organizations with a diverse workforce, these technologies can offer multilingual support, ensuring that all employees have access to safety information in their preferred language.
User-Friendly Interfaces
Intuitive interfaces make it easy for employees to navigate policy documents and training modules, reducing the learning curve and increasing engagement.
Scalability
Integrated systems can scale to accommodate organizations of all sizes, making them suitable for both small businesses and large enterprises.
By combining policy management and workforce training technologies, organizations can create a cohesive approach to maintaining consistent safety standards. This not only ensures regulatory compliance but also fosters a culture of safety awareness and adherence among employees.
